FARM TOUR w/Michele: We’ll start the day with introductions and a walk around the farm guided by Michele, taking you through the garden and introducing you to the resident animals. Scope out your favorite spot on this tour and enjoy some quiet time later in the day to journal or just be.
YOGA w/Melissa Anne: Melissa Anne will guide us in setting our intentions for the practice and new season, leading us in gentle yet purposeful movements and balance poses symbolizing the delicate equilibrium of the Summer Solstice. This yoga practice is suitable for all levels, with modifications provided for beginners and variations for experienced practitioners.
LUNCH: Please bring your own bagged lunch to enjoy.
EVERLASTING FLOWER MOON ACTIVITY w/Sonya & Ali: Solidify your intentions by creating your very own everlasting flower moon using flowers grown and preserved by Sonya & Ali from Graystone Farm in Port Angeles, WA. The crescent moon base will be ready for you to write your own blessing or intention, and then cover with everlasting flowers and crystals. It’s a beautiful memento you’ll cherish as a reminder of our sweet community of intentions.

Melissa Anne spent over 15 years working in Crisis and Disaster Management with a focus on post-trauma response following mass casualty disasters. She stepped away from her career in 2015 after severe burnout and a healing journey led her to explore Mindfulness Meditation, Trauma Release Exercises (TRE) and creative arts. In 2018 just after moving to Bainbridge Island she suffered a traumatic brain injury and found herself on a yoga mat at Dayaalu Center after months of physical and cognitive rehab.
Melissa Anne is now a certified teacher in Hatha Yoga, Neuroscience and Yoga, Raga Yoga and Yoga Nidra. She continues to take classes and teaches Hatha Yoga and Yoga Nidra and Pranayama classes at Dayaalu Center and online.
Melissa Anne is also a Fine Art Photographer with a unique style and loves to spend time tending the land, cultivating and harvesting crops and communing with animals, birds and plants. Her ideal day begins with her camera and a sunrise beach, mantra and hatha, opportunities to place seeds or plants in the earth, spending time with friends in community and conversation and ending the day with the sweet peace of a Yoga Nidra.

Graystone Farm is a specialty-cut flower farm, nestled on over 2 acres near Washington's breathtaking Olympic National Park. Established in 2017 by Sonya Lynn and Ali Harrington, we're a wife-and-wife team dedicated to cultivating sustainable, organically grown, flowers for our community. On lands with a history steeped in the heritage of the Lower Elwah Klallam, Jamestown S’Klallam, we acknowledge and honor their enduring connection to this land. We strive to emulate their respect for nature as we cultivate our farm, dedicated to treading lightly on this sacred ground.
Ali assumes a pivotal role in shaping the farm's infrastructure, overseeing its holistic health and welfare, and has a particular fondness for dahlias. Beyond farm development, Ali’s craftsmanship flourishes in the creation of bespoke furniture within their woodshop, crafted from reclaimed and sustainable materials.
Sonya nurtures the farm's journey from seed to bouquet and is ridiculously in love with echinacea. Her care extends beyond the farm, advocating for equitable practices within the floral industry and championing social and environmental causes. Sonya is also a wedding officiant.
Together, our dedication extends to fostering a vibrant and inclusive community who share a love of flowers. We're incredibly grateful for your support of the local slow flower movement and our farm.

Michele Muffoletto is the owner of The Wanderers' Nest Therapeutic Farm. In addition to Farm Day Retreats and Workshops, Michele also facilitates Individual Therapeutic Sessions with clients of all ages and backgrounds. As an educator and certified facilitator in animal-assisted interventions, Michele brings a unique approach to client sessions.
People reach out to Michele for a variety of reasons and support:
understanding their anxiety & management
boundary setting
improving communication
building confidence
connecting with the self and others
grief and loss
establishing a gratitude and/or mindfulness practice
a moment of self-care
With Michele, you’ll take a few sessions to explore together... maybe pet some goats, hug a dog, plant tomatoes, or just sit by the pond, soak up the sun, and talk. The goal is to support each client individually, which means no two sessions are ever the same. It’s whatever your heart needs that day.
